How To Become Athletic

Embarking on the journey to become athletic transcends mere physical prowess; it encompasses a holistic approach to health, fitness, and well-being. This pursuit requires an intricate interplay of disciplines, including nutrition, exercise science, and mental fortitude. In a world where sedentary lifestyles are increasingly predominant, the quest for athleticism invites individuals to reclaim their vitality. This article elucidates the pathway to achieving a state of athletic excellence through diligence, knowledge, and strategic planning.

To chart a course towards becoming athletic, one must first comprehend the meaning of athleticism itself. Defined as the quality of being physically strong, fit, and active, athleticism extends beyond mere participation in sports. It encompasses agility, coordination, endurance, and strength across various physical disciplines. Athletic individuals often possess an intrinsic motivation to push their physical limitations while adhering to a regimen that promotes longevity and health.

One of the pivotal steps in this transformation is establishing a clear goal. Whether your aspiration is to complete a marathon, excel in competitive sports, or achieve a personal fitness milestone, defining your objective is paramount. Specific, Measurable, Achievable, Relevant, and Time-bound (SMART) goals provide a structured framework to steer your efforts. An athlete in training might declare, “I aim to run a 5K in under 25 minutes within the next three months,” creating a tangible target to work towards.

Following goal-setting, the next significant component is the formulation of a comprehensive training plan. Athletic training should be systematic and well-rounded, integrating various fitness modalities such as strength training, aerobic conditioning, and flexibility work. A balanced regimen aims to enhance cardiovascular health, muscular strength, and overall agility. For instance, strength training might involve resistance exercises, while aerobic workouts could include running, cycling, or swimming. Schedule these sessions progressively; beginning with shorter, less intense workouts allows your body to adapt and improve over time.

Moreover, nutrition plays an instrumental role in athletic development. A nutritionally dense diet fuels the body, providing the essential macronutrients and micronutrients required for optimum performance. Athletes should prioritize lean proteins, whole grains, fruits, vegetables, and healthy fats. Hydration is equally crucial—dehydration can significantly impair performance and recovery. Incorporating periodic assessments of dietary habits can help ensure the macro and micronutrient intake aligns with training demands. It may prove beneficial for aspiring athletes to consult with a registered dietitian to tailor a nutritional plan that complements their specific goals.

Equally important is the emphasis on recovery. The process of recovery allows the body to repair and strengthen following exertion. Recovery encompasses not only rest days but also sleep, which is vital for hormonal balance and muscle recovery. Incorporating techniques such as active recovery, foam rolling, and stretching can facilitate muscle recovery and reduce the risk of injuries. Additionally, understanding the signs of overtraining can safeguard against detrimental physiological effects, ensuring your progress remains unimpeded.

Mental fortitude, often overlooked, is another cornerstone of athleticism. Developing a growth mindset fosters resilience and adaptability, qualities essential for athletes navigating the rigors of training and competition. Mindfulness practices, such as meditation or visualization, can enhance focus and mental clarity. Athletes often encounter setbacks and challenges; addressing these with psychological strategies enables them to maintain motivation and perspective. Connecting with a coach or mentor can offer invaluable support and guidance throughout this journey.

Furthermore, community engagement can profoundly affect one’s athletic journey. Surrounding yourself with like-minded individuals can foster motivation, accountability, and camaraderie. Joining local clubs, participating in group classes, or engaging in social sports can enhance your experience and provide a support system. The shared challenges and triumphs of fellow athletes can spur you to push harder and strive for more.

Finally, consistency is the linchpin of success in athletic endeavors. Adhering to your training and nutrition plan, even in the face of adversity, is crucial for sustained progress. Tracking your workouts and maintaining a log of achievements not only provides tangible evidence of improvement but reinforces a sense of accomplishment. As the old adage states, “Champions are made when no one is watching.” The dedication to persistently engage with your goals, even during mundane routines, breeds the exceptional results that define true athleticism.

In conclusion, the pursuit of becoming athletic is an enriching expedition that amalgamates physical training, nutritional wisdom, mental strength, and social support. Each component harmonizes to forge a resilient, capable individual. Through goal-setting, structured training, proper nutrition, recovery, mental fortitude, community engagement, and unwavering consistency, one can ascend to the heights of athletic potential. As you embark on this journey, remember that the pathway to athleticism is not merely an end goal; it is an ongoing process that evolves with you, enhancing your life experience along the way.
